基于Web Service数字离校系统设计和实现.docVIP

基于Web Service数字离校系统设计和实现.doc

  1. 1、本文档共12页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于Web Service数字离校系统设计和实现

基于Web Service数字离校系统设计和实现   [摘 要] 以Web Service替代数据集成的数字离校系统,是高校毕业生离校工作的迫切需求。本文以本科毕业生的数字化离校工作为背景,介绍了武汉大学基于Web Service的数字离校系统设计理念及系统实现,并重点描述了系统建设过程中的特色解决方案。   [关键词] 数字离校;数据集成;Web Service   doi : 10 . 3969 / j . issn . 1673 - 0194 . 2018. 05. 062   [中图分类号] G647;TP311.52 [文献标识码] A [文章编号] 1673 - 0194(2018)05- 0146- 04   0 引 言   作为全国最大的高校之一,武汉大学每年有近8 000本科生毕业离校,虽然毕业生离校工作已经采用在线系统办理,离校系统通过数据集成平台的支持,从不同业务系统中抽取业务数据,实时将各个业务系统、业务信息集成到离校系统中。但系统同步各业务部门的数据十分频繁,离校峰值期间也不堪重负,经常导致数据更新不及时。因此,如何提升毕业生数字离校的效率和体验是一个亟待解决的问题。随着武汉大学数字化校园建设的推进,信息化水平持续提高,各个业务部门的应用系统上线运行,建设数字离校系统的新思路就是基于Web Service来替代数据集成,并采用更适合高并发业务的平台,下面就为大家介绍武汉大学数字离校系统的设计与实现。   武汉大学毕业生离校工作涉及财务部、图书馆、水电中心及各学院等多个部门,以往使用Oracle的 ODI集成工具完成各业务系统数据的集成。ODI(Oracle Data Integrator),是Oracle公司推出的异构数据迁移工具,通过一致性对不同数据源的变化数据捕获,从而完成近乎实时的数据集成工作。由于使用了中间共享库与业务双向联系的方式,因此从数据源创建到流向最终的数据使用信息系统,整个数据信息的流转过程一般需要2个小时才能够完成,在目前武汉大学的数据集成系统中,总共有几百个同步Agent在进行数据的同步工作,一般的数据同步间隔为每小时一次,对于部分实时性要求高的数据则根据实际业务需要达到分钟级同步。采用数据集成的方式有很多问题和缺陷,根据往年毕业生的相关数据统计,我们发现仅有不到5%的毕业生在毕业前存在欠费的现象,而超过95%的毕业生没有欠费,这种同步所有数据方式不仅浪费时间,而且成倍地增加了ODI的工作量,类似的现象在其他离校办理环节也很普遍,最终的结果是造成中心数据库负荷超载,因此我们迫切需要改变这种现状。基于Web Service的数字离校系统以调用各业务系统提供的接口来替代数据集成,能够更有效融合各部门业务系统的数据,让毕业生能够在线实时完成离校手续的办理,提高毕业离校手续的办理效率,同时提升毕业生离校体验。   1 数字离校系统建设   1.1 数字离校系统的设计   传统的数字离校系统通过共享数据库平台,利用ODI实现与教务数据库、图书馆数据库、财务数据库及水电中心数据库的数据集成。数字离校系统所需的毕业生名单抽取自教务数据库,图书借阅信息抽取自图书馆数据库,学费数据抽取自财务数据库,住宿数据抽取自宿舍管理系统数据库。   基于Web Service的数字离校系统架构如图1所示,系统采用B/S模式,用户权限分为毕业生、院系审核员及各级领导。毕业生通过系统查看各项离校手续的在线办理;院系审核员负责最后在线审批毕业生的离校手续;院系领导可以实时查询离校手续办理的统计数据,便于相关工作的调整和部署。同时,数字离校系统通过Web Service接口调用财务、图书馆、住宿、空调卡数据,最终对涉及毕业生离校工作的现有业务系统进行有机整合。   1.2 数字离校系统的实现   为了使毕业生能够自主选择离校手续办理的先后顺序,系统将除学院领证外的所有环节设计为可并行办理,系统的流程如下:   (1)缴清费用环节主要是确认毕业生是否欠费,系统中可查看欠费明细:学费、住宿费、学分学费等,如有欠费请到财务部缴清,无欠费系统将自动把本环节置为“已办理”。   (2)如果毕业生无欠书欠费(研究生还需在图书馆提交论文),该环节显示为“未办理”。毕业生在离校系统中自注销图书证后,系统将自动把本环节置为“已办理”,如果有欠书欠费情况,需到图书馆或所在院系资料室办理归还图书、缴清欠费等手续。   (3)空调卡环节对于没有借空调卡的毕业生,系统将提示无需办理;而对有的学生则在其归还空调卡后,由业务操作人员在空调卡系统中确认其“已通过”,完成空调卡环节的手续办理。   (4)毕业生到楼栋管理员处归还钥匙(或支付押金)和缴清电费后,可办理退宿手续。公寓管理办的业务操作人员将离校系统中的该

文档评论(0)

erterye +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档